: I have posted on another board and someone suggested for met
: to post here to attn. of Rick Harmon.

: Anyway, I have been finding abandoned lots, doing the necessary
: things to get clear title and flipping them to builders.

: I now have one, that's a bigger problem, than any others,
: that I've deal with. Have not, yet gone to my probate atty,
: since I want to have all my ducks in a row when I do.

: The lot was willed to 4 people in '65. All 4 are dead. And
: all their spouses and siblings and some of their children
: are dead.

: Heir A: Dead, Spouse dead, no children, Sibling to B + C
: Heir B: Dead, Probate was done and administrators are alive
: and willing to deed to me
: Heir C: Dead, Had 5 children, of which 2 are alive(1 of them
: feeble minded). ! The living relatives are willing
: to work with me
: Heir D: Dead, A friend, never married, no children. Brother
: is dead. Have the address of brother's widow (sister
: in law) and am trying to contact her.

: What's the best way to deal with this? Can that all be done
: with affidavits? Original heirs all died in the 70's and 80's.
: Will there have to be different probates for everyonw or can
: this somehow combined, if this lot is all everybody owned?
: Any suggestions? I'll make 20-30K on it, so it's worth
: a little legwork on my part ;-)
